We provide IT Staff Augmentation Services!

Java/j2ee Developer Resume

3.00/5 (Submit Your Rating)

San Jose, CA

SUMMARY

  • Overall 7 years of IT experience in Requirement Analysis, Design, Development, Deployment, Testing and Production support of n - tier component based client/server applications using Java and J2EE Technologies with Insurance, Financial Services, Healthcare, Sales, Retail, Internet/Intranet domains
  • Experience in full Software Development Life Cycle (SDLC) and used various methodologies like Waterfall, Agile and Test Driven Development
  • Experience in Core Java, J2EE,Servlets, JSP, JSTL, JDBC, Java Beans, Java Mail, AJAX
  • Hands on experience with Front End technologies: HTML, Java Script, CSS, JSTL and Custom Tags
  • Expertise in J2EE frameworks Core MVC, Spring 3.x, Struts 2/1.x, and Hibernate
  • Experience with Web Services, SOAP, ESB, SOAP, RESTFUL technologies and AXIS, Jersey Frameworks
  • Experience in parsing XML documents using DOM, SAX, Jerces, XML4J, JAXP and Xpath
  • Proficient in using and deploying applications to Web Servers/Application servers like Tomcat, JBoss, WebLogic and WebSphere Servers
  • Experience in configuring Log4j mechanism and updating the build scripts using Maven and ANT tools
  • Experience in production support, configuring log4j from scratch, monitoring the logs in production and lower environment; Also has experience in handling production incidents and working off-shore teams
  • Excellent knowledge of Oracle, MySQL and SQL Server databases
  • Experience in using Rally tool and attending scrum and release planning meetings
  • Excellent experience with code versioning tools like SVN, CVS and Rational Clear Case
  • Quick Learner, Exceptional ability to explore & master new technologies and deliver outputs in short deadlines
  • Excellent communication and documentation skills to provide user and technical documents

TECHNICAL SKILLS

Programming Languages: Java, HTML, SQL, PL/SQL

J2EE Technologies: JSP, Servlet, Java Beans, JDBC, Web Services, SOAP, WSDL, RESTFUL, AJAX, JNDI, JMS, Java Mail

Frameworks: Spring, Struts, MVC, Hibernate, jQuery, ANT, MAVEN, JUnit, Test NG

Web Technologies: HTML, JavaScript, CSS, DHTML, JSTL, XML, DOM, SAX, HTML, DHTML

Dev. Tools: Eclipse, OEPE, RAD, Edit plus, Net Beans, TOAD

Application Servers: Apache Tomcat, Web Logic, IBM Web sphere, JBoss

Databases: MySQL, Oracle, SQL Server, MS Access and DB2

Misc. Tools: Rally, Quality Center, JIRA, TOAD, Firebug, CVS, SVN, SOAP UI

Methodologies: UML Design Methodologies, Agile, Waterfall

PROFESSIONAL EXPERIENCE

Confidential, San Jose, CA

Java/J2EE Developer

Responsibilities:

  • Involved in the analysis specification, design, implementation and testing phases of Software
  • Developed web Components using JSP, Servlets and Server side components usingEJB under J2EEEnvironment
  • Involved in Analysis, Design, Development, Integration and Testing of application modules and followed AGILE/ SCRUM methodology
  • Implemented Model View Controller (MVC) architecture UsingSpringat the Web tier level to isolate each layer of the application to avoid the complexity of integration and ease of maintenance along with Validation Framework
  • Developed JAVA classes as per designed docs
  • Implemented technical documentation and middle tier code using JAVA programming language
  • The business logic was implemented in Processors and DAO layer accesses the back-end SQL Server database usingHibernate
  • Used XML Web Services using SOAP to transfer the amount to transfer application
  • Developed Web Services to communicate to other modules using XML based SOAP and WSDL protocol
  • Hands on experience with data persistency
  • Database integration is done using MYSQL and SQL queries for getting data from database
  • Involved in design and requirements gathering for project for further improvements
  • Worked closely with various teams to resolve issues which include: Build & Deployment, Off-shore, QA team and Technical documentation writers.
  • Raised and resolved issues using Altassian Jira
  • Tested service layer and wrote test plans
  • Experience in creating model objects using internal framework
  • Experience with thin client and thick client applications
  • Experience with Apache vaadin framework, internal frameworks like Factory Talk Production Centre, Process designer etc.

Environment: Core Java, Internal frameworks specific to Confidential (FTPC,PD etc.), Servlets, JDBC, Spring, Hibernate, Apache Vaadin, Web services, WSDL, SOAP, RESTFUL Web Services, CSS, XML, ANT, SQL Server Studio 2008, MYSQL, Design Patterns, Windows 7,Tomcat, JBOSS EAP 6.2,JBOSS AS7

Confidential, LA, CA

Java/J2EE Developer

Responsibilities:

  • Involved in design and requirements gathering for project for further improvements and enhancements in the current site
  • Development of application using J2EE, Spring, Hibernate, Web Services (SOAP & REST), jQuery, JSTL 2, Oracle, Maven technologies
  • Developed Spring Configuration files &used annotations to auto wire Java Components using Spring Dependency
  • Coded presentation layer components comprising of JSP, Spring Controllers, Spring and JSTL Tags
  • Hands on experience with data persistency using Hibernate and Spring Framework
  • Involved in implementation of enterprise integration with Web Services and Legacy Systems using SOAP, and REST (Using Axis and Jersey frameworks)
  • Responsible configuring Log4j configuration for the application
  • Involved in setting up Maven configuration and helping Continuous Integration (CI) Issues
  • Database integration is done using Oracle 10g and SQL queries for getting data from database Oracle
  • Generated JUnit test cases for test various Java components
  • Developed Object Model and UML design models for developing Use cases and created Sequence diagram, class diagram and active diagrams for application components and interfaces
  • Worked closely with various teams to resolve issues which include: Business, QA, Build & Deployment, Off-shore, Tier2, Production Support teams
  • Mentored, trained and educating the users in technology perspective, worked through walk through and review sessions, closely worked with users, developers and team members in problem solving

Environment: Java, J2EE, Servlets, JSP, JDBC, Spring, Hibernate, Web services, WSDL, SOAP, REST, SOA, HTML, DHTML, CSS, XML, AJAX, jQuery, ANT, MAVEN, TOAD, Oracle, Design Patterns, UNIX, WebSphere, SQL Server, Oracle, Windows 7.

Confidential, LA, CA

Java Developer

Responsibilities:

  • Involved in the development of the of the application using Spring, Hibernate and Web Services frameworks
  • Worked on various new enhancements on the system that involved requirements analysis, designing the solution, development and implementation.
  • Responsible for developing Spring Controllers, Service Components and DAO using Hibernate framework
  • Worked on Web Services using SOAP and REST. Worked both on Client and Service Side; Experience in deploying and Testing the services using SOAP UI
  • Worked on UI data integration with controllers using JSP, HTML, JavaScript and AJAX.
  • Developed JAVA classes as per designed docs, Worked on Multi-threading and thread pooling
  • Involved in design and development of service layer to the web application using Patterns like Session facade, abstract factory, DAO, service locator, Singleton etc.
  • Experience with using IDE RAD and Implemented unit testing by using JUNIT.
  • Implemented technical documentation and middle tier code using JAVA programming language.

Environment: Core Java, J2EE, Spring, Hibernate, Web Services (SOAP, Restful), RAD, JUnit, SOAP UI, JIRA, ANT, HTML, Java Script, CSS, jQuery, XML, JAXB, JAXP, UNIX, Web Sphere, SQL, Oracle

Confidential, DALLAS, TEXAS

Java Developer

Responsibilities:

  • Designing, analyzing and enhancing disputes, Collection strategy and Data-Loading modules.
  • Used Spring, Hibernate, Struts and Web Services Frameworks.
  • Developed and Deployed SOA/Web Services using IBM Rational Application Developer (RAD)
  • Successfully used JMS in the application for sending message to Queue
  • Reverse Engineered to generate Hibernate mapping files using Eclipse IDE.
  • Part of the team to convert the project to Spring Framework.
  • Designing the application with reusable J2EE design patterns like Front Controller, Session Facade, TO (Transfer Object) and DAO patterns
  • Developed using Java Server Pages, JQuery, JSON, TAGLIB, JSTL to integrate java Data with
  • Involved in the design and development of Hibernate beans and mapping files to access the database.
  • Responsible for arranging scrums as a part of Agile Methodology.
  • Created Table Spaces, Tables, Stored Procedures, Functions, and triggers in Oracle/MS Sql Server 2005/ DB2.
  • Implemented spring core module properties like IOC and Dependency Injection.
  • Used RAD for design/develop application.
  • Responsible for making communication among applications using WSDL1.1, SOAP 1.1.
  • Logged the production issues in Bug Tracker System.
  • Responsible in Debugging/Troubleshooting the issues and fixing the Production Support / Customer Support issues

Environment: Java/J2EE (MVC Framework), Java Web 2.0, C++, Hibernate, Struts Spring, MVC, JSP, Ajax, Java Script, Oracle, MS SQL Server 2005, Apache Tomcat, Spring XML, SAX, DOM, Eclipse 3.x, Ant, UNIX, WebSphere 7.x, Sun Solaris, CVS and Spring core module

Confidential

Java Developer

Responsibilities:

  • Responsible for developing core server components of messaging product technology, which run under Server to handle following functionalities
  • Interaction Code with component developed which was used to send email message, which is complaint to Simple Mail Transfer Protocol (Rfc 821).
  • Component used to send and receive email message, which contains MIME messages and is complaint to Multipurpose Internet Mail Extensions (Rfc 2047).
  • Component used to encode and decode MIME messages using different encoding methods such as Base64, and Quoted-Printable.
  • Component, which is used to manage users address book, custom filters, blocking junk mails, signatures and preferences like customization of mailbox.
  • Developed Server side scripts to store data in Database server.
  • Developed stored procedures to handle users session management
  • Responsible for developing customization pages for the clients to select their own colors, logo, and preference etc to look like their website.
  • Responsible for porting of messaging product fromUnix.

Environment: Java 2.0, JDBC, Struts, Servlet, JSP, Oracle, SMTP, Java Script, XML, Unix

Confidential

Java Developer

Responsibilities:

  • Involved in the creation of High Level Design and Low level documents.
  • Worked with business and user groups to identify and implement functional enhancements and new requirements.
  • Wrote Core Java classes, JSP and HTML files.
  • Developed interactive and user friendly web pages using JSP, CSS, HTML, JavaScript.
  • Developed, implemented and maintained an asynchronous, AJAX based rich client for improved customer experience.
  • Used Struts framework for the MVC architecture.
  • Developed EJB’s for user profile persistence, and applied Session Façade design pattern for stateless session beans.

Environment: JDK, Servlets, Java, JSP, Webservices, ANT, JavaScript, XML, AJAX, HTML, Apache Tomcat, MySQL, Windows NT

We'd love your feedback!